Preview: Instagram’s New Hyperlapse App

Instagram has built a strong brand through their innovative designs that allow the average consumer to produce professional looking photography with their mobile phone. Today Instagram launched a new app called Hyperlapse, which allows users to transform standard video captured on their smartphone into time-lapse video on the fly.

The best part about the app is that it simplifies what used to take hours of works and thousands of dollars worth of gear to produce. All users have to do is record the video they’d like to use and then select the time-lapse speed they desire (between 1x and 12x). Then, all of a sudden, you have a smooth and beautiful time-lapsed video without all the hassles.

Behind the scenes the app works by capturing footage at a lower frame-rate than normal video. Advanced image stabilization techniques smooth out the footage to give the video a more professional look. The only downside to the app is that users cannot edit the video they’ve captured (Vine, owned by Twitter, offers that option).

“Traditionally, time-lapse videos depend on holding your phone or camera still while you film,” Instagram wrote in an official blog post. “Hyperlapse from Instagram features built-in stabilization technology that lets you create moving, handheld time lapses that result in a cinematic look, quality and feel — a feat that has previously only been possible with expensive equipment.”

The release comes two weeks after Microsoft announced it developed software, also called Hyperlapse, that smooths out video for GoPro users.

Hyperlapse is now available for a free download in the Apple App Store.

Instagram’s Official Blog Post:

Since launching nearly four years ago, it has always been a priority to bring the Instagram community simple yet powerful tools that let people capture moments and express their creativity. Today, we’re excited to announce Hyperlapse from Instagram, a new app to capture high-quality time lapse videos even while in motion.

Traditionally, time lapse videos depend on holding your phone or camera still while you film. Hyperlapse from Instagram features built-in stabilization technology that lets you create moving, handheld time lapses that result in a cinematic look, quality and feel—a feat that has previously only been possible with expensive equipment.

We designed Hyperlapse to be as simple as possible. You don’t need an account to create a hyperlapse. Instead, you open up straight to the camera. Tap once to begin recording and tap again to stop. Choose a playback speed that you like between 1x-12x and tap the green check mark to save it to your camera roll. You can share your video on Instagram easily from there.

From documenting your whole commute in seconds or the preparation of your dinner from start to finish to capturing an entire sunset as it unfolds, we’re thrilled about the creative possibilities Hyperlapse unlocks. We can’t wait to see what you’ll create.
